Bombardier makes the goods to get people moving. Its Bombardier Aerospace subsidiary is the world's #3 maker of civil aircraft behind Boeing and Airbus; the #1 regional aircraft maker (CRJ and Q series), ahead of Embraer; and one of the two largest makers of business jets (Global, Challenger, and Learjet), just behind Gulfstream. Its Bombardier Transportation division is the world's largest railway equipment maker. The company has sold its recreation vehicle business, which made Ski-Doo and Lynx snowmobiles, ATVs, and Sea-Doo personal watercraft.
